The Evolution of CSGO: How Updates Shape the Competitive Landscape
The competitive landscape of CSGO has undergone significant transformations since its inception, primarily driven by regular updates from Valve. These updates not only include new maps and skins but also comprehensive balance changes that directly impact gameplay. For instance, patches addressing weapon performance or adjusting the economy can alter team strategies and player roles, leading to a continuously evolving meta. As a result, players and teams must remain adaptable, constantly refining their skills and strategies to stay competitive in this dynamic environment.
Additionally, the introduction of seasonal updates and community events has fostered a vibrant ecosystem around CSGO. The community engages eagerly with these updates, often discussing the implications on platforms like Reddit and Twitch. Competitive tournaments showcase how these changes influence professional play, with teams often needing to pivot strategies mid-tournament based on the latest patch. Overall, the evolution of CSGO through its updates not only enriches gameplay for casual players but also critically shapes the future of competitive scenes.

Adapting to Change: Tips for Players Navigating CSGO's Meta Shifts
As the competitive landscape of CSGO evolves, players must remain agile to adapt to the game’s shifting meta. Understanding the importance of meta shifts is crucial for maintaining a competitive edge. Here are some effective tips to help you navigate these changes:
- Stay Informed: Regularly follow patch notes and community discussions to grasp the latest changes.
- Experiment with New Strategies: Don’t be afraid to diversify your playstyle and try out new weapons or roles that align with the updated meta.
- Analyze Professional Matches: Watch how professional players adapt and implement their strategies to gain insights into successful meta navigation.
Additionally, embracing a mindset of continuous improvement is key when adjusting to CSGO's meta shifts. Here are two important practices:
- Practice Regularly: Dedicate time to practice within the new meta, whether it’s mastering new weapons or refining your game sense.
- Join a Community: Being part of a team or community can provide valuable feedback and support for adapting to changes more effectively.
